on christmas it's traditional to make tamales for mexican-americans for supper.you take a cornmeal mush (what we call masa)spread it on corn husks(some families use banana leaves)put in the filling of your choice,meat,cheese,anything.then steam for several hours.serve with a chile sauce .now your talking.
